Face Coverings Required at All Indoor Events

The University of Findlay will begin to strictly enforce the policy of face coverings being worn at all indoor events, including athletic contests, in order to comply with new rules and regulations from the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A).

"With the health and safety of our campus in mind, the university has adopted the University of Findlay Vaccination, Testing and Face Covering Policy that is compliant with the Oiler Start Safe & Stay Safe Plan, OSHA's Emergency Temporary Standard on Vaccination and Testing, and other laws and regulations currently in place," said Vice President of Student Affairs and Director of Athletics, Brandi Laurita. "Masks, covering the nose and mouth, are required in all campus buildings and all fans will be required to wear a mask for the entirety of athletic competitions."

The University of Findlay has relied on an honor system for compliance in wearing masks at all indoor sporting events up until this point. The new policy is that fans wishing to attend any home event inside the Croy Physical Education Center and the Koehler Fitness and Recreation Complex must adhere to these rules and regulations concerning face coverings or be subject to removal from the site of competition.

"We value the tremendous support our fans have shown our athletic programs and don't want to revisit last year when no fans were allowed," said Laurita. "Their energy at home events fuels our teams to success and we want to continue to have them create one of the best atmosphere's in all of NCAA Division II, while masked."

In addition, refreshments will no longer be sold during indoor competitions at the Croy Physical Education Center and Koehler Fitness and Recreation Complex.
